Penapis FILTER_SANITIZE_STRING PHP
Definisi dan Penggunaan
Penapis FILTER_SANITIZE_STRING menghapus atau kodkan aksara yang tidak diperlukan.
Penapis FILTER_SANITIZE_STRING menghapus atau kodkan data yang berpotensi mengancam aplikasi. Ia digunakan untuk menghapus label dan menghapus atau kodkan aksara yang tidak diperlukan.
- Name: "string"
- ID-number: 513
Pilihan atau tanda yang mungkin:
- FILTER_FLAG_NO_ENCODE_QUOTES - Bunting kodkan petanda kutip
- FILTER_FLAG_STRIP_LOW - Buang aksara ASCII yang bernilai di bawah 32
- FILTER_FLAG_STRIP_HIGH - Buang aksara ASCII yang bernilai di atas 32
- FILTER_FLAG_ENCODE_LOW - Kodkan aksara ASCII yang bernilai di bawah 32
- FILTER_FLAG_ENCODE_HIGH - Kodkan aksara ASCII yang bernilai di atas 32
- FILTER_FLAG_ENCODE_AMP - Kodkan aksara & sebagai &
Contoh
<?php
var_dump(filter_var($var, FILTER_SANITIZE_STRING
));
?>
Output:
string(13) "Bill Gates"